The Impact on Individual Cryptocurrencies

Specific cryptocurrencies have faced unique challenges contributing to their decline. FTM's drop is partly ascribed to apprehensions about its ecosystem's scalability and its competitive position amongst other layer-1 blockchains. Meanwhile, WLD's decrease underscores concerns around privacy and data security, essential parameters in the current digital age. Similarly, tokens like DYDX, SEI, and JASMY have grappled with their distinct issues, from liquidity challenges to delays in ecosystem expansion, underscoring the multifaceted nature of the market's downturn.
